    The Devil Makes Three History

    The Devil Makes Three is an American folk band formed in 2002 in Santa Cruz, California. The trio consists of guitarist Pete Bernhard, bassist Lucia Turino, and guitarist and banjo player, Cooper McBean. The band is known for its unique blend of bluegrass, folk, and punk rock influences, creating a distinct sound that resonates with audiences across various genres. Their music often features tight harmonies, intricate instrumentation, and a mix of original compositions and traditional songs. The band gained popularity through their energetic live performances, which showcase their musicianship and charismatic stage presence. Over the years, The Devil Makes Three has released several albums, with their breakthrough album 'I'm a Stranger Here' in 2013, which helped solidify their place in the contemporary folk scene. Their dedication to live performances has seen them tour extensively across the United States and internationally, captivating audiences with their vibrant shows that often include storytelling and audience interaction. Their style is heavily influenced by the American roots music tradition, with a modern twist that appeals to a diverse audience. As they continue to evolve, The Devil Makes Three remains committed to their roots, frequently incorporating new sounds and elements into their live shows, ensuring that each performance is a unique experience for their fans.
